Just a quick question. I’m confused about the CPC — or what I think I understand sounds a bit mental.

I passed my test in 1993, so have 7.5 rights etc. Now if I want to start driving as a job in say January 2015 a 7.5 tonner or I did my Cat 2 license, does that mean that before I can drive for a living I’ll also have to do the full 35 hours CPC? Because the “grandfather rights” expire in Sep 2014?

So like to drive a 7.5 ton van for agency pay I’d have to shell out and do 35 hours training before getting behind the wheel? Surely that can’t be right?

Cheers for any insight, and sorry I’m sure this has been said before, but I just can’t get it.

In a word, yes.

Your entitlement expires Sept 14 so you need to complete 35 hours before you start driving commercially. There are a few exemptions so it’s worth looking into them. But if you are employed to drive the truck all day you will need cpc.
